About Chelsea Inn
This 19th century walkup townhouse is located in the Chelsea District and a 5-minute walk from Greenwich Village. The inn offers business services and free Wi-Fi in every room. Each guest room at the European-style Chelsea Inn is uniquely decorated and features cable TV. Every guest room includes a sink and a shared bathroom. The Chelsea Inn is a 4-minute walk from the 14th Street subway station and a 7-minute walk from Union Square.
